MUMBAI, India, Oct. 31 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202411030551 A) filed by Chairman, Defence Research & Development Organisation; and Council Of Scientific & Industrial Research, New Delhi, on April 16, 2024, for 'a simple cowl device for improved thrust performance of an aerospike nozzle.'
Inventor(s) include Kiran Chutkey; and Shashi Bhushan Verma.
The application for the patent was published on Oct. 31, under issue no. 44/2025.
According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"The present subject matter discloses a ventilated cowl device (302) for increasing the thrust of an aerospike nozzle (102). The ventilated cowl device (302) comprises a cylindrical surface having cross section same as the aerospike nozzle cowl end (110) cross section. The ventilated cowl device (302) further comprises a series of ventilation holes (306) drilled at an equal pitch from one another on the cylindrical surface, where the interaction between the aerospike nozzle jet and freestream flow result in the generation of shocks from the ventilation holes (306) that increase the thrust of the aerospike nozzle (102)."
